The image is a sketch of a reclining figure, showing most of the body from the head to the knees. The person is in a relaxed position, lying back with one arm behind their head and the other arm resting on their body. The facial features are simplified, with closed eyes and a calm expression, and the hair appears short or closely shaved, rendered with minimal lines. The figure is unclothed, allowing the sketch lines to emphasize the contours and shading of the body. The background is plain and unadorned, with no additional elements. The image gives an overall sense of simplicity and focus on the human form.
